    I’m wanting to use Spelling Wisdom with my 12 and 11 year olds next year but am not sure which book (or books) to buy.

    My 12 year old is what I call a “natural speller”. He can spell most words just seeing them once. He does need some help with harder words or words that have odd spellings

    My 11 year old is at the other end of the scale. He has a very hard time spelling. I tried a more CM approach to spelling with him the last month we did school by having him study the words and work on the ones he didn’t know and that seemed to help. We’ve been using Sequential Spelling. He’s in the second book but I would like to try Spelling Wisdom for him too.

    Any help as to which levels to pick would be appreciated!

    I would probably go with Book 2 or 3 for your natural speller and Book 1 for the other. Even Book 1 has some very challenging words in it so it will not seem remedial to an 11 yr old.
